Home / Companies / LogRocket / Blog / Post Details
Content Deep Dive

Comparing the best React animation libraries for 2023

Blog post from LogRocket

Post Details
Company
Date Published
Author
Fortune Ikechi
Word Count
5,248
Language
-
Hacker News Points
-
Summary

React animation libraries are crucial tools for enhancing user experience in web applications, with several popular options available for developers. React Spring is known for its flexibility and physics-based animations, ideal for creating smooth transitions, although it may not be lightweight. Framer Motion offers an intuitive API and supports server-side rendering, making it suitable for complex animations, but it might be overkill for simpler projects. React Transition Group focuses on managing animations during component lifecycle changes, providing a lightweight solution but with a steeper learning curve. React Move leverages D3.js for data-driven animations, offering customization through tweening functions, though it is not as beginner-friendly. Remotion enables programmatic video creation with React components, while React Reveal provides lazy-loaded animations to enhance performance. Anime.js stands out for its ease of use in animating CSS properties and SVG elements, although it lacks advanced interactivity features. GreenSock (GSAP) is praised for its robustness and cross-browser compatibility, capable of handling complex animations but with a steeper learning curve and licensing considerations. Each library has distinct pros and cons, and the choice depends on specific project needs and desired features.